The order of operations is a rule that tells the correct sequence of steps for evaluating a math expression. We can remember the order using PEMDAS: Parentheses, Exponents, Multiplication and Division (from left to right), Addition and Subtraction (from left to right). The letters of BIDMAS stand for: B rackets, I ndicies, D ivision, M ultiplication, A ddition, S ubtraction.
